Free Automotive Fuel Injector Duty Cycle & Pulse Width Calculator—
gemini-3.0-flash
Calculate fuel injector duty cycle percentages from engine RPM and millisecond pulse width. A professional-grade, free automotive tuning utility tool.
AI Generation Prompt
Engine Injector Duty Cycle & Pulse Width Calculator
A professional-grade, high-precision web utility designed for automotive tuners, mechanics, and engine builders. This tool provides instant, reliable calculations for fuel delivery parameters.
Core Features
- Dual-Mode Calculation:
- Forward Mode: Calculate Duty Cycle (%) based on Pulse Width (ms) and RPM.
- Reverse Mode: Calculate maximum allowable Pulse Width (ms) based on a target Duty Cycle (%) and RPM.
- Precision Settings: Toggle between 2-stroke and 4-stroke engine configurations.
- Visual Feedback: Real-time color-coded health status (Green: Safe, Yellow: Warning, Red: Danger).
- Input Validation: Restrict inputs to realistic mechanical ranges to prevent user error.
- Zero-Storage Logic: All calculations are performed in-memory; zero cookies or local storage usage to comply with iframe environments.
UI/UX Specification
- Layout:
- Header: Clean, modern title block with a brief description.
- Main Interaction Area: A split-pane view on desktop or stacked cards on mobile.
- Input Pane: Clean text fields with numeric steppers and slider controls for quick adjustment.
- Output Pane: Prominent, large-font result display with a visual gauge representation of the percentage.
- Results Area: A dynamic card that updates instantly without page refreshing, utilizing smooth CSS opacity transitions.
Design & Aesthetics
- Color Palette: Professional clean light-mode only.
- Primary: Electric Blue (
#2563eb) for interactive elements. - Background: Soft White (
#f8fafc) and Clean White (#ffffff) for cards. - Accent: Success Green (
#16a34a) for safe calculations, Warning Orange (#ea580c), and Danger Red (#dc2626) for over-duty warnings.
- Primary: Electric Blue (
- Typography: Sans-serif, human-readable fonts (e.g., Inter or system default).
- Transitions: All state changes (input values, result calculation) must use
transition: all 0.2s ease-in-outfor a premium, responsive feel.
Technical Implementation Directives
- Architecture: Single HTML file (Internal CSS and JavaScript).
- Dependency Handling: Tailwind CSS via CDN is permitted for layout responsiveness.
- State Management: Use standard JS variables or a plain object to hold current calculator state. NO use of
localStorage,sessionStorage, or cookies. - Responsiveness: Use CSS Grid/Flexbox to ensure the app is fully functional on mobile devices, tablets, and wide-screen monitors.
- Security: Ensure all math functions are sanitized. No external data requests required; all calculations run locally in the browser.
Spread the word
Files being used
Frequently Asked Questions
Everything you need to know about using this application.
What is an engine fuel injector duty cycle?
Fuel injector duty cycle is a percentage representing how long a fuel injector is held open during a single engine cycle. If a fuel injector is open for the entire time between injection events, it is at 100% duty cycle, meaning it is running at its maximum capacity. In automotive tuning, staying below a certain duty cycle threshold (typically 80-85%) is critical to prevent the injector from overheating or becoming non-linear. Monitoring this ensures the engine receives precise fuel delivery, protecting the motor from lean conditions at high RPM.
How is the duty cycle calculated in this tool?
This tool uses the standard automotive formula: (Pulse Width (ms) * RPM * (Cycles per intake stroke)) / 1200 = Duty Cycle (%). For a standard four-stroke engine, there is one combustion event every two rotations, which dictates the constant used in the calculation. By inputting your specific pulse width in milliseconds and your current engine RPM, the calculator instantly determines whether your fuel injectors are within a safe operating range. It provides immediate feedback so you can adjust your tune safely without manual arithmetic.
Why should I keep my duty cycle below 85%?
Running fuel injectors above 85-90% duty cycle is generally discouraged because the injector has no time to 'settle' between pulses. At extremely high duty cycles, the injector may stay open continuously, which can lead to unpredictable fuel delivery and engine failure. Furthermore, running injectors at their maximum capacity shortens their lifespan and increases heat. Maintaining a safety buffer ensures that your engine management system can continue to make fine adjustments to fuel trims, especially during transient acceleration or changing environmental conditions.
Can this tool calculate pulse width based on duty cycle?
Yes, this utility is designed to work both ways. If you know your target duty cycle and your engine's RPM, you can solve for the maximum allowable pulse width. This is particularly useful when choosing new fuel injectors for a high-performance build. By knowing the maximum pulse width your engine setup requires at its peak power output, you can select the correct flow-rated injectors. This planning process prevents the common mistake of purchasing injectors that are too small for your horsepower goals, which would lead to a maxed-out duty cycle.
Related Applications

Free Baker's Percentage Dough Calculator & Recipe Scaler
Calculate precise baker's percentages for bread dough recipes. Scale ingredient quantities by flour weight, hydration levels, and total yield effortlessly.

Free Event Venue Capacity Calculator & Floor Plan Planner
Instantly calculate event venue capacity based on total square footage. Plan safe seating layouts for banquets, theater, and standing events with our free tool.

Free Online Social Media Meta Tag Generator & Preview Tool
Create and preview social media meta tags for OpenGraph, Twitter Cards, and LinkedIn. Easily generate accurate HTML tags to optimize how your links share online.

Free Oboe & Bassoon Reed Scraping Thickness Profile Visualizer
Accurately visualize and analyze your oboe or bassoon reed scraping profile. A free, browser-based tool to map reed thickness and optimize your woodwind sound.
Discover more free AI apps on Slopstore — the community platform for hosting AI-generated web applications.